The book's argument, traced from its beginning: private corporate power has assumed the functions of government in America before — the company town, the trust, the judiciary's invention of a constitutional right to be free of regulation — and been beaten back by a democratic public that built the antitrust tradition, broke the trusts, and reversed the courts. It has also, separately, curdled: a genuine philosophy of liberty, examined through the specific voices that carried it — Rand, Schmitt, Strauss, Hoppe, Yarvin, Land — thinker by thinker, into a doctrine of escape from democracy, culminating in Peter Thiel's 2009 declaration that freedom and democracy are incompatible.
